Cetearyl Alcohol is classified as a fatty alcohol, a group of ingredients known for their emollient properties. This means they soften and smooth the skin by forming a protective barrier that helps retain moisture. Beyond its emollient qualities, Cetearyl Alcohol is a powerful thickener and stabilizer. It contributes to the desirable viscosity and texture of creams, lotions, and conditioners, ensuring a pleasant user experience. As a co-emulsifier, it plays a crucial role in creating stable emulsions, preventing the separation of oil and water components.
